TIP
Switch to Peaceful Mode to Get a Break
Getting mobbed by mobs? Click Esc to open the Options window and change your
difficulty level to Peaceful. This despawns all hostile mobs and allows your health to
regenerate. But do try to switch the level back to Normal as soon as you can.
So how do you avoid mobs? Use these tips to survive:
Q Stay in the open as much as you can, avoiding heavily wooded areas if possible.
Q Most mobs have a 16-block detection radar. If they can also draw a line of sight to
your position, they will enter pursuit mode . (Spiders can always detect you, even through
other blocks.) At that point they’ll relentlessly plot and follow a path to your position,
tracking you through other blocks without requiring a line of sight. Pursuit mode stays
engaged much farther than 16 blocks.
Q Keep your sound turned up because you’ll also hear mobs within 16 blocks, although
creepers, befitting their name, are creepily quiet.
Q Avoid skirting along the edges of hilly terrain. Creepers can drop on you from above
with their fuse already ticking. Try to head directly up and down hills so you have a
good view of the terrain ahead.
Q Mobs are quite slow, so you can easily put some distance between them and yourself by
keeping up a steady pace and circling around to get back to your shelter. Sprint mode
will leave them far behind.
CAUTION
Sprinting Makes You Hungry
Sprint mode burns up hunger points, so try to use it only in emergencies.
